Musician called 'beating heart' of English folk to perform in Macclesfield

By Alex Greensmith

9th Oct 2023 | Local News

Tickets go on sale today for a leading UK folk artist, coming to perform near Macclesfield.

Penzance-based folk singer Sarah McQuaid will perform at Gawsworth Hall next month.

Said to be 'keeping the heart of British folk beating' by Acoustic Guitar Magazine, her gig is part of the Cheshire Rural Touring Arts (CRTA) autumn programme.

CRTA is a partnership between Cheshire East Council and Cheshire West and Chester Council and is funded by Arts Council England. It delivers high-quality professional performances like Sarah's, in intimate spaces across the county.

Other local CRTA events in the coming months includes a play about Shakespeare in a pub, as well as swing and opera concert in Goostrey.

Macclesfield West and Ivy Cheshire East Councillor Nick Mannion said: "As a predominantly rural county, shows like these are the lifeblood of our villages and also provide great opportunities for theatres to come and perform in places that they wouldn't always get to show off their talents."

The vice chair of Cheshire East Council's economy and growth committee added: "It's a two-way win and I do hope that as many of our residents and visitors to the borough will get a chance to enjoy one of the varied shows taking place this autumn."
